WebWith a population of around 3800, Nhulunbuy has all the facilities expected of a modern town. Which include three schools, a hospital, health and dental clinics, two shopping centres with a wide variety of shops, a library, bank and ATM services. There are numerous dining options for casual dining experiences and cafes to grab a quick coffee. WebNov 1, 2024 · The Gove bauxite mine near Nhulunbuy has been in production since 1971. An alumina refinery operated in Gove from 1972 until 2014 but all bauxite is now exported. Bauxite at Gove averages 3.7m in thickness and occurs in deeply lateritised, dissected plateau remnants overlying the Cretaceous Yirrkala Formation.
